Skip to main content

Command Palette

Search for a command to run...

El top 5x5 del 25

Las 5 principales herramientas IA del 2025 para desarrolladores.

Updated
4 min read
El top 5x5 del 25
A

I am a full-stack developer with over 25 years of experience. I can help you with:

Angular and Nest architecture. Testing with Cypress. Cleaning your code. AI Drive Development.

Si el pasado año 24 hubiera hecho el IA-dev top 5, incluso el top 4, me sobrarían huecos sin llenar. ChatGPT y GitHub Copilot eran las apuestas ganadoras; casi únicas si hablamos del público mainstream.

Pero este año ha sido la explosión evolutiva de las IA, especialmente en el mundo del desarrollo. Así que hacer un top 5 es muy pero que muy complejo.

Me sobran opciones realmente buenas, y, visto la evolución de los últimos meses, es imposible pronosticar lo que va a ocurrir sin ser adivino.

Aún así, vamos a intentar hacer una previsión informada sin acudir a la bola de cristal.

Para ello voy a establecer categorías funcionales y elegir las 5 mejores opciones de cada una. No especificaré versiones porque está claro que todas sacarán mejoras durante este año. También me quedo más con el fabricante o nombre comercial de la herramienta, por si varía....

Hasta aquí la parte de previsión informada. De los 25 seleccionados elegiré el top 5 de herramientas IA para desarrolladores, uno en cada categoría. Vale, ahi tiraré de experiencia, intuición y artes adivinatorias...


Modelos LLM

Los Modelos de Lenguaje de Gran Escala (LLM) son sistemas de inteligencia artificial entrenados para entender y generar texto en lenguaje natural. Estos modelos son especialmente útiles para desarrolladores, ya que pueden ayudar en tareas como la generación de código, la documentación, la resolución de errores, e incluso la creación de pruebas automatizadas. En esta categoría, he seleccionado modelos como ChatGPT, Claude, y Gemini, que destacan por su capacidad para adaptarse a diversas necesidades de desarrollo.

Mis modelos LLM favoritos para el año 2025 son:

- ChatGPT

- Claude

- DeepSeek

- Gemini

- Mistral


Editores

Los editores de código potenciados por IA son herramientas que integran funcionalidades de inteligencia artificial directamente en el entorno de desarrollo. Estas herramientas no solo ofrecen auto-completado de código, sino que también pueden sugerir mejoras, detectar errores, e incluso generar código automáticamente. En esta categoría, he incluido editores como Cursor y Bolt, que están revolucionando la forma en que los desarrolladores escriben y optimizan su código.

Entre los editores de código con IA incorporada, mis elecciones son:

- Bolt

- Cursor

- Lovable

- v0

- Windsurf


Extensiones

Las extensiones de IA para entornos de desarrollo integrados (IDEs) son complementos que añaden funcionalidades de inteligencia artificial a herramientas populares como Visual Studio Code, IntelliJ, o PyCharm. Estas extensiones pueden mejorar la productividad al ofrecer sugerencias de código en tiempo real, detectar errores antes de ejecutar el programa, o incluso ayudar a refactorizar código existente. En esta categoría, herramientas como GitHub Copilot y Tabnine son líderes indiscutibles.

En cuanto a extensiones de IA para IDEs, mis elecciones son:

- Aider

- CodeGPT

- Continue

- GitHub Copilot

- Tabnine


Servicios y herramientas de IA

Esta categoría es un poco más amplia y abarca servicios y herramientas de IA que no encajan necesariamente en las otras categorías, pero que son igualmente importantes para los desarrolladores. Aquí se incluyen plataformas como Hugging Face, que ofrece acceso a miles de modelos preentrenados, o Ollama, que permite ejecutar modelos de lenguaje localmente. Estas herramientas son esenciales para aquellos que buscan experimentar con IA o integrarla en sus proyectos de desarrollo. Y esencial es también el hardware, así que he incluido Nvidia el facilitador de toda esta revolución.

Este es un grupo misceláneo de servicios, fabricantes y herramientas de IA. Las mas destacadas son:

- Hugging Face

- LM Studio

- Nvidia

- Ollama

- OpenRouter


Modelos locales o SML

Los Modelos de Lenguaje Pequeños (SLM) son versiones más ligeras y optimizadas de los LLM, diseñados para ejecutarse en entornos locales sin necesidad de una conexión a internet o hardware especializado. Estos modelos son ideales para desarrolladores que necesitan privacidad, velocidad, o que trabajan en entornos con recursos limitados. En esta categoría, he seleccionado modelos como CodeLlama y DeepSeek-Coder, que ofrecen un excelente rendimiento en tareas específicas de programación.

Por último, los modelos ejecutables en local o SLM (Small Language Models) que me han gustado:

- Codegemma

- CodeLlama

- Codestral

- DeepSeek-Coder

- Qwen-Coder


🏆 El top 5

La elección de estas categorías no es arbitraria. Cada una representa un aspecto clave del desarrollo de software moderno, donde la IA está jugando un papel cada vez más importante.

Llegados a este punto, me mojo y voy a escoger una opción de cada categoría.

Modelo LLM: 🏆 ChatGPT

Editor IA: 🏆 Cursor

Extensión: 🏆 GitHub Copilot

Herramienta de IA: 🏆 Ollama

Modelo local: 🏆 Qwen-Coder

Espero que esta lista te sea de utilidad. Cualquiera de las otras opciones pueden ser mejores que mi elección. Y de hecho para cada tu caso particular, seguramente será así; no te tomes esta lista como una recomendación definitiva.

Como decía, es imposible predecir lo que va a ocurrir. Salvo que la IA seguirá penetrado en el mundo del desarrollo y que tú tienes que estar preparado para ello.

Code Smarter, not harder.

Herramientas

Part 1 of 4

Editores, extensiones, asistentes y modelos que te ayudarán a programar mejor: code smarter, not harder.

Up next

Agentes Online

Editores con IA en tu navegador que ejecutan y despliegan código.